Overview of the 2017 Ford Focus
The 2017 Ford Focus stands out in the compact car segment for its versatility, performance, and technological features. You can expect a blend of efficiency and fun driving dynamics, making it a popular choice among buyers.
Key Features
- Engine Options: The 2017 model offers a variety of engine choices, including a fuel-efficient four-cylinder engine and a responsive turbocharged option. These engines provide you with a balance of power and economy, achieving up to 30 miles per gallon in combined driving conditions.
- Interior Comfort: Inside, the Focus offers comfortable seating and ample cargo space. With a spacious trunk of about 23.3 cubic feet, it accommodates your gear and shopping with ease.
- Technology Integration: Ford includes advanced technology with features like a standard rearview camera, available SYNC 3 infotainment system, and smartphone integration. These technologies ensure you stay connected and secure while on the road.
Safety Ratings
The 2017 Ford Focus has received strong safety ratings from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A), scoring five out of five stars in crash tests. Features like advanced airbags, stability control, and optional driver-assistance technologies enhance your peace of mind.
Trim Levels and Pricing
The 2017 Focus comes in several trim levels: S, SE, Titanium, and ST. This variety allows you to choose a model that fits your preferences and budget. Pricing for these trims typically ranges from around $15,000 for base models to approximately $25,000 for fully loaded variants.
Market Demand
The demand for the 2017 Ford Focus remains steady. Factors like its reputation for reliability, fuel efficiency, and technology contribute to its market appeal. Knowing its value assists you in both buying and selling scenarios, ensuring fair negotiations.
Performance and Handling
You can count on the 2017 Focus for agile handling and a smooth ride. The available sport-tuned suspension enhances driving enjoyment, particularly in the sportier ST model, which provides a thrilling experience on the road.
Fuel Economy
Fuel economy stands out as a significant advantage. The Focus achieves an impressive EPA-estimated 26 city/36 highway mpg with the manual transmission, making it economical for daily commuting and road trips alike.

Factors Affecting the Value
Several key factors influence the value of a 2017 Ford Focus. Understanding these elements helps you assess the worth accurately.
Mileage
Mileage significantly affects value. Lower mileage usually indicates less wear and tear. For instance, a 2017 Ford Focus with 30,000 miles holds more value than one with 70,000 miles. Always check the odometer to gauge the car’s usage level.
Condition
Condition plays a critical role in value assessment. A well-maintained vehicle commands a higher price. Inspect exterior and interior aspects, such as paint condition, tire wear, and upholstery. Even minor scratches or dents can lower the resale value. Regular maintenance records enhance buyer confidence too.
Vehicle Location
Vehicle location impacts market demand and pricing. Areas with high demand for compact cars often result in higher values. For example, urban regions may see inflated prices due to limited parking and fuel efficiency preferences. Conversely, rural areas might not yield the same high prices. Always consider local market trends when valuing your 2017 Ford Focus.
Pricing Trends
Pricing trends for the 2017 Ford Focus indicate shifts based on various market factors. Understanding these trends helps you assess current values accurately.
Current Market Value
The current market value of a 2017 Ford Focus ranges from $12,000 to $19,000, depending on trim, mileage, and condition. For example, a Focus SE with low mileage may command higher prices, while a higher-mileage Titanium might fall on the lower end. Checking reliable sources such as Kelley Blue Book or Edmunds provides you with tailored estimates based on specific vehicle conditions and locations.
Comparison with Previous Years
Comparative analysis shows that the value of the 2017 Ford Focus generally holds steady, compared to earlier models. Prices for 2015 models average about $10,000, while 2016 models hover around $11,000. This steady retention suggests that buyers value the 2017 model for its reliability and features. Discounts on older models may present opportunities if you’re looking to buy but consider the benefits of newer safety and technology features present in the 2017 version.
